What Are Team Logistics in Football
All the operational activities that assist football players and staff in tournaments are known as team logistics in football. This involves the arrangements of travel, the choice of the hotel, meals, training facility, equipment transportation, and schedule. The logistics teams will liaise with the organizers of the tournament to make sure that the rules are adhered to. Their efforts make sure that the teams show up ready, well-rested and well-concentrated to face each game.
In the absence of proper logistics management, teams experience exhaustion, stress and disturbances. Recovery time and levels of performance can be influenced by poor planning. Professional football teams are now spending a huge amount of money on logistics specialists. These professionals minimize the uncertainty and contribute to the consistency in such long-distance events as FIFA World Cup.
Travel Planning and Transportation Management
One of the most crucial items of behind-the-scene logistics is travel planning. Teams change their host cities repeatedly, and their schedules are usually strict. Charter flights, secure buses, and controlled travel routes are also organized in order to reduce fatigue. The timing of the travels is well coordinated with the training and recovery programs.
Baggage handling and equipment logistics is also part of transportation management. Football kits, medical equipment, and training tools should be delivered in time. Delay may interfere with the preparation routine. The efficient logistics of travel allow teams to adjust to new conditions within the shortest possible period and stay in optimal physical shape during the tournament.
Accommodation and Recovery Facilities
The accommodation of the team is determined by privacy, comfort, and closeness to training areas. Hotels are usually booked way ahead in order to comply with FIFA standards. The rooms are designed in a way that facilitates rest, quality sleep and recovery. The diet plans are integrated with the hotel personnel to address the nutritional needs of the players.

Gyms, pools, and massage facilities are needed as recovery facilities. In case of limited facilities, teams can carry portable recovery equipment. Crowded arenas decrease fan and media distractions. Good housing goes hand in hand with physical rehabilitation and psychological rest in the face of intense tourism programs.
Training Ground Coordination
An important challenge in logistics is finding appropriate training grounds. Pitches that suit the match conditions are necessary in teams to prevent injuries. The training venues are reserved in advance and checked on the quality, security, and accessibility. Time slotting does not cause collisions with other teams and media activities.
Logistics in training also cover equipment setups, hydration and medical assistance. Coaches are also dependent on regular practice settings to execute tactics. Effective coordination means that players are able to train effectively without any undue stress. Quality training logistics can help a great deal in tactical preparation and match preparation.
Nutrition and Meal Planning
The nutritional logistics are crucial to the recovery and energy of players. Teams have nutritionists who come up with meal plans depending on the match schedules and climate. The ingredients are procured with care to address dietary standards. The timing of meals is done to facilitate training loads and recovery periods.
The dietary needs that may be special are also handled behind the scenes. Temperature and humidity hydration strategies are modified. The lack of nutrition planning may cause fatigue or injury. Good meal logistics can be used to maintain the performance of players during extended FIFA tournaments.
Equipment and Kit Management
Transportation of kits, boots, balls, and medical supplies between various locations is a part of equipment logistics. All goods are monitored so as not to be lost or damaged. There is always the backup equipment at hand. Laundry services are organized to ensure comfort and hygiene.
Kit managers are important in day-to-day activities. They provide players with the right training and match equipment. Distractors are minimized through effective equipment handling. Players are able to concentrate on performance since their needs are professionally managed.
Security and Privacy Arrangements
Security logistics safeguard the players, staff and officials in tournaments. The teams collaborate with local government and non-government security agencies. Hotels and training grounds are controlled to avoid interference. Roads will be taken without congestion and wastage of time.
Mental focus is also important at privacy. The restriction of external access decreases pressure and intrusion by media. Effective security development will provide a secure environment. Confidence and concentration would be enhanced when the players feel secure especially when playing FIFA high stakes games.
Matchday Operations
Precise coordination is involved in matchday logistics. The time of arrival, warm-up schedules, dressing room set-ups and media requirements are all arranged. Preparation can be influenced by any delay. The timing is taken care of by support staff to ensure that players are in their right state of mind.
There is always communication between the logistics personnel, coaches and players. There are contingency plans that are made in case of unexpected problems. The teams can focus on their performance without any distractions as a result of smooth matchday operations. The efficiency of the behind-the-scenes is frequently translated to match performance.
